Application of gauge repeatability and reproducibility in root cause analysis of electronics problems in an engineering technology course

    • Gauge Repeatability and Reproducibility (Gauge R&R) is a useful skill needed in industry. Engineers rely on data to doanalysis such as finding the root cause of a problem. Before data collection, the measurement system used to collect datamust be analyzed first. Gauge R&R is a measurement system analysis (MSA) tool. This paper discusses the learning ofGauge R&R by engineering technology students. A laboratory exercise followed the introduction of the concept in alecture. Students were tasked to create an Excel program to implement the Gauge R&R analysis. Test data were collectedand analyzed using the Excel program they created. Gauge R&R was used as a tool for finding the root cause of a problemwhere the resistance measurement data were inconsistent. The learning module of a combination of lecture, laboratory,and data analysis worked well for engineering technology students. Self-evaluations before and after the learning modulefrom eighty three participants indicate that students believed that they learned the subject well.
